Mobile App Testing: Definition, Why It’s Important, The Method To Do It

As the previous sections have explored, complete software program testing delivers immense worth and must be a strategic priority. For many companies, outsourced testing and QA providers can present the expertise and capability wanted to implement these ideas at scale. This is very true for smaller organizations or these without in-house sources mobile testing skills.

  • Enter wearables and the Web of Issues (IoT) are two game-changing technologies reworking how we work together with the…
  • A scalable enterprise mannequin is essential for long-term growth and success, especially in the quickly evolving tech business.
  • Testing cellular apps can be sure that many bugs are caught and resolved before they turn out to be too huge of a problem, even when releasing a perfect app on day one may be extraordinarily difficult.
  • These completely different speeds of the networks from numerous providers become a problem for the testers.

Installation Checks

Automated testing with the Agile improvement course of assists in delivering quick app improvement that results in incredible results and elevated ROI. Automation testing reduces the app improvement life cycle, which outcomes in speedier app deployment. Keep In Mind to conduct cross-browser testing additionally as there are totally different browsers, display sizes, and OS. Testing for performance after app monetization additionally performs an necessary function. It ensures the app is easy-to-use and holds the proper performance, which can assist customers to maintain engaged.

Safety tools like Checkmarx, Appium, and JMeter help test safety loopholes, preventing hacking, knowledge leaks, and unauthorized access. – PCI DSS is a set of knowledge security necessities for cellular apps accepting payments. The mixture of automated testing and the Agile development process results in fast app improvement, delivering glorious Data as a Product outcomes and elevated ROI.

How does App Testing benefit your business

Developers normally decide this kind of testing method to test particular options initially in the product development part. Usually, you should take a look at your app for its expected functionality, consistency, and value to make your app carry out seamlessly submit the launch. We set up these apps on our devices like a native app, but it’s an internet app written with net technologies. These apps run inside a native container and use the device’s browser engine to deliver https://www.globalcloudteam.com/ the HTML and process the JS domestically. With software now critical to operations, overcoming testing limitations separates high-performing organizations from those affected by quality issues. Many corporations outsource software program testing and QA providers to assist complement in-house assets and capabilities.

Your app wants to check in the most common screen sizes because the app’s look and display dimension will impact the app testing cost. They keep updating and bettering their versions for higher person experiences and efficiency. As per the app’s take a look at plan, when a developer begins testing a sprint, he should begin with explanatory guide testing. Handbook testing is most popular the most because it calls for no initial investments. Most builders choose automated testing over handbook when Agile testing is the first concern.

Cell App Testing In Cloud

Customers access functions on smartphones and tablets with different specs. Testing ensures that an app performs constantly, whatever the system’s hardware or working system version. A cell app improvement company conducting correct testing avoids compatibility points that might come up in the future. With the increasing number of cellular gadgets and working techniques, it’s vital to check the app on completely different devices and platforms to ensure that it really works appropriately. Furthermore, testing helps tackle safety vulnerabilities, safeguarding delicate person knowledge and constructing belief among customers.

For example, builders want to give a singular ID to the weather to make them testable. You can craft a high quality management technique by incorporating totally different approaches and tools and using them at every improvement stage. Launching an app holding defective functionalities could lead to dangerous consumer critiques, app uninstalls, a negative impression in your brand. So, remember to check your app totally since the initial stages of improvement.

How does App Testing benefit your business

An software working on an older gadget might behave in one other way than on the most recent one. Some designs can break on giant screens, even though they give the impression of being impeccable at smaller sizes. That’s why it’s so necessary to check the appliance on as many devices as possible. We also pay consideration to things such because the design or non-functional features of the application So, we don’t only check if something works, but in addition the method it works. Design initiatives, requirements, and directions may additionally be subject to testing.

Then fixing this drawback virtually at all times takes a very lengthy time, so it impacts the time to market the appliance and prices so much, affecting the entire project budget. Your ultimate objective is for more folks to be utilizing your utility, and they are extremely unlikely to do this if the app is faulty. To stand out in the market overflowing with cellular apps, you need to be capable of construct a user-friendly, scalable and high-quality utility.

Decreases Testing Time Throughout Development Part

Apple comes with detailed tips for UI designs & app wireframes for embracing specific textual content measurement and button suggestions, alerts and progress indicators, apps settings, and controls. For instance, the content must be aware of the orientation and dimension of the device which will ease customers without having to scroll. This sort of testing includes security risks evaluation that the organization observes. This sort of testing unveils threats, vulnerabilities, and dangers in an app and prevents intruders’ malicious assaults.

Managing both new characteristic testing and regression is usually difficult. Regression packs are sometimes uncared for and no longer accommodate modifications or runs persistently. An app is a standalone installation that has to cross by way of multiple high quality gates and checks earlier than it is out there through the Google or Apple Stores. 57% of users surveyed said they would trust utilizing an app over using an internet site. The determination of which gadgets to test on is normally in the hands of Enterprise and Advertising teams (or the client). Objectives defined by these teams help focus the product/testing team’s efforts in areas that shall be most rewarding with the least effort.

Leave a Reply

Your email address will not be published. Required fields are marked *